Cost Efficient and High Value

Adoption fees are typically lower than purchasing from breeders. Most shelters also provide vaccinations, microchipping, and initial medical care. This results in a lower onboarding cost for a pet that is already health screened and ready for integration.

Access to a Variety of Personalities

Shelters host pets of all ages, sizes, and temperaments. Staff can match you to an animal that aligns with your lifestyle blueprint. This tailored approach increases compatibility and long term success.

Health Benefits Through Routine

Daily walks, feeding schedules, and interactive play create structured habits for the adopter. These routines strengthen accountability, reduce sedentary tendencies, and support long term physical well being.
